Responsibilities
- Teach music lessons to students according to the Guitar Center Lessons curriculum.
- Work to increase student count ensuring each student continues to grow, develop, and enjoys playing music all while nurturing our culture of integrity, inclusion, musical passion, and respect.
- Partner with store Lessons Lead to schedule and retain student headcount based off the needs of the community.
- Communicate with students and/or parents of students on progress of each student.
- Share students and/or parents’ goals and progress frequently.
- Assist with Customer service as needed, helping to build and maintain long term students by creating a great experience.
Requirements
- Previous experience in Music, Education, or related field.
- Ability to teach the instrument that they are proficient in such as Drums, Guitar, Keyboard, etc.
- Skilled ability to demonstrate competency and proficiency in the area they will be teaching.
